Re: Strange framerate/sound issue?
Try different buffer length values, 16, 32, 48, 64, etc all the way up to 210ms. I use 112ms and it stops all the crackling on my end, so try each value if you want.

Between Snes9x 1.51 and 1.52 is when there was a major sound core overhaul, or when Blaarg's super-accurate SPC700 emulator core was integrated into the program code.
